520 _aDescription Modern software delivery faces growing complexities, from managing diverse cloud environments to ensuring security and compliance. Platform engineering has emerged as the solution, creating a secure, efficient path for developers. This book will help you understand this approach and build the tools necessary to streamline your software lifecycle. This book walks you through the essential components of a platform. You will begin by learning the foundational concepts of platform engineering, understanding the culture and product mindset, and designing a robust architecture. It will show you how to codify infrastructure and security using policy as code, with a special focus on leveraging Kubernetes as the core of a secure delivery platform. You will also learn to embed security through the shift left approach and the creation of self-service capabilities. The book concludes with insights into observability, data lakes, and the future of the field with AI/ML and Pai-Ops. By the end of this book, you will develop an understanding of platform engineering, along with the practical knowledge required to build, manage, and optimize a secure software delivery platform. You will be equipped with the practical knowledge to reduce developer cognitive load, accelerate product development, and ensure consistent security and governance, transforming your organization's approach to software delivery.
